1.0 Introduction
1.1 Description
The AU9440 is a single chip integrated USB keyboard, ACPI and multimedia function
controller chip. It supports the 18 x 8 keyboard matrix. Each key can be individually
programmed for any USB usage page and usage code, including standard key code, ACPI and
multimedia usage…etc.
Separated ACPI key is another special feature offered by AU9440. There is one pin dedicated
for all-in-one ACPI function, and one additional scan line to support 8 “Desktop” page keys.
Fn key function is designed to enable selection of alternative 14 x 8 matrix for small size
keyboard.
The USB descriptors and keyboard matrix can be customized via an optional external 24C08
EEPROM, or directly select the internal 4 different models from internal ROM. This feature
makes customization of new projects cost-effective and efficient by only adding an external
EEPROM while still using the same mass production chip.
This single chip integration makes the AU9440 the most cost effective USB keyboard
solution available in the market.
1.2 Features
• Fully compliant with the Universal Serial Bus Specification, version 1.1
• USB keyboard design is compliant with USB Device Class Definition for Human
Interface Devices (HID), version 1.1
• Built-in 3.3v voltage regulator allows single +5V operating voltage drawing directly from
USB bus
• Single USB transceiver to drive upstream port
• Support for 18 x 8 standard key matrix. An Fn pin to selection of alternative matrix.
• Support separate ACPI keys . One pin dedicated for all-in-one ACPI function and also
editable in the 18x8 key matrix
• Each key can be individually programmed for standard key code, ACPI or multimedia
usage
• Ability to configure the generic LEDs to blink on and off at a rate of 512ms.
• Additional LED1 (vendor defined)

INTRODUCTION 2
• An additional LED2 for suspend special usage which will be turned on in suspend or can
be defined by vendors
• Support ACPI compliant suspend/shutdown key
• Fn key toggles or selectable based on a configuration bit
• USB vendor ID, product ID, and keyboard scan code table can be customized via
optional external EEPROM.
• Runs at 6 Mhz frequency
• Contains 4K byte ROM to support 4 different keyboard models
• Available in 48 DIP, 48 SSOP and bare die. COB module solution is also available

2.0 Application Block Diagram
The AU9440 is a single chip that integrates USB keyboard, ACPI and multimedia control
functionalities. The multimedia function keys are designed to support a full range of hotkeys
such as CD/DVD, Play/Pause, Stop, Eject, Mute and general purpose shortcut keys for one
key Internet, E-mail, Help and etc.

Table 3-1. Pin Description
Pin No. Pin Name IO Type Description
1 VCC5V Power Supply 5v power supply
2 XTAL_1 INPUT 6MHz crystal, input
3 XTAL_2 OUTPUT 6MHz crystal, output
4 SCANR_1 INPUT/OUTPUT,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
5 SCANR_2 INPUT/OUTPUT,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
6 SCANR_3 INPUT/OUTPUT,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
7 SCANR_4 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
8 SCANR_5 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
9 SCANR_6 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
10 SCANR_7 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
11 SCANR_8 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
12 SCANR_9 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
13 SCANR_10 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
14 SCANR_11 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
15 SCANR_12 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
16 SCANR_13 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
17 SCANR_14 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
18 SCANR_15 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
19 SCANR_16 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
20 SCANR_17 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
21 SCANR_18 INPUT,PULL UP, PULL DOWN Row/Scan line
22 NC
23 NC
24 NC
25 NC
26 NC
27 SCANC_1 INPUT,PULL UP Column line
28 SCANC_2 INPUT,PULL UP Column line
29 SCANC_3 INPUT,PULL UP Column line
30 SCANC_4 INPUT/OUTPUT Column line
31 SCANC_5 INPUT/OUTPUT Column line
32 SCANC_6 INPUT/PULL UP Column line
33 SCANC_7 INPUT/PULL UP Column line
34 SCANC_8 INPUT/PULL UP Column line
35 ACPI_KEY INPUT/PULL UP Sleep, Shutdown, Wakeup
36 Fn_KEY INPUT/PULL UP Select alternative keyboard
37 E2PCLK/ROM_SEL2 INPUT/OUTPUT PULL UP EEPROM clock / Or select 2
for internal mask ROM
38 E2PDATA/ROM_SEL1 INPUT/OUTPUT PULL UP EEPROM data / Or
select 1 for internal mask ROM
39 SCROLL_LOCK OUTPUT Scroll_lock LED output-low
active-open drain
40 CAP_LOCK OUTPUT Cap lock LED – low active –
open drain
41 NUM_LOCK OUTPUT Num lock LED – low active –
open drain
42 LED1 OUTPUT Additional LED 1 – low
active –open drain

PIN ASSIGNMENT 7
43 LED2 OUTPUT Additional LED2 – low
active – open drain
44 USB_DP INPUT/OUTPUT USB upstream D+
45 USB_DM INPUT/OUTPUT USB downstream D-
46 GND GROUND
47
EEP_ENABLE Input Enable EEPROM function
Hi for EEPROM
Lo for internal ROMs
48 VCC3V 3.3 V Output On chip 3.3v regulator output
